Camp Counselor Specialist

Camp Rodef Shalom | Falls Church, VA

Posted Date 4/23/2024
Description

Location: Temple Rodef Shalom Falls Church, VA

Reports to: Programming Supervisor

Dates: June 24, 2024-August 2, 2024, Monday through Friday, 8:30 am – 3:30 pm

Training Dates: June 20, 21, and 23rd 2024

Background:

Camp Rodef Shalom is a Jewish day camp in the heart of Falls Church, Virginia with over 40 years of history. With campers ranging in age from 4 to 12 years old, we offer a wide variety of activities and trips throughout the summer. Camp Rodef Shalom values inclusion and supports both campers and staff

Position Summary:

Camp Rodef Shalom is seeking energetic, enthusiastic, fun and motivated activity specialists to join our summer season! Specialists are responsible for designing age specific curricula for their specific activity area. Activities are 30-minutes long and should incorporate community building, skill-building and be fun and engaging for the appropriate ages. Specialists will work closely with bunk counselors to ensure all campers are engaged, participating and having fun this summer.

Specialties: • Arts & Crafts • Dance • Drama • Mad Science • Music • Outdoor Adventure • Sports • Woodworking (Need to Fill ASAP) • Yoga

Qualifications:

  • Must be 18 before 9/30/2024
  • Complete Staff Training and available to work the entire camp session
  • Experience, expertise in and passion for the specialty is required
  • Experience working with children is required
  • Must be a strong leader, self motivated and able to work as a team player and to problem solve
  • Must be able to participate in physical activity for the duration of the camp day: be on feet for most of the day, be outside in heat and sun, etc.

Essential Responsibilities:

  • Create age-appropriate and varied written plans for the specialty and submit these to the program director on assigned dates
  • Exhibiting role model behavior for co-workers and campers
  • Collaborate with bunk counselors to instruct campers while they are at the specialty
  • Report any concerns or incidents to Leadership Team
  • Assist and participate in activities during off periods and on days when there are no specialties, with the guidance of the Leadership Team: help implement exciting activities (Field trip days, Fridays, Carnival Day, Color War week)
